Beef Ramen Noodle Soup Recipe
This hearty Beef Ramen Noodle Soup combines tender, flavorful beef with rich, savory broth, chewy ramen noodles, and a perfectly soft-boiled egg. Garnished with fresh green onions, this dish is the ultimate comfort food that’s both delicious and satisfying.
Ingredients
For the Beef and Broth:
1 lb beef stew meat or short ribs, cubed
4 cups beef broth
2 tbsp soy sauce
1 tbsp sesame oil
1 tbsp hoisin sauce
1 tbsp ginger, minced
2 garlic cloves, minced
1 tsp chili flakes (optional, for heat)
For the Noodles and Toppings:
2 packs of ramen noodles (discard seasoning packets)
2 soft-boiled eggs, halved
½ cup green onions, chopped
Optional: mushrooms, bok choy, or spinach
Instructions
Step 1: Prepare the Broth
Heat sesame oil in a pot or slow cooker over medium heat.
Add the beef cubes and sear until browned on all sides.
Stir in ginger and garlic, cooking for 1-2 minutes until fragrant.
Add beef broth, soy sauce, hoisin sauce, and chili flakes. Simmer for 1-2 hours (or 6-8 hours in a slow cooker) until the beef is tender.
Step 2: Cook the Noodles
Boil the ramen noodles according to package instructions. Drain and set aside.
Step 3: Assemble the Bowl
Place the cooked noodles in a bowl.
Ladle the hot beef and broth over the noodles.
Top with soft-boiled eggs, green onions, and optional vegetables like bok choy or mushrooms.
Tips:
Add a splash of rice vinegar or chili oil for extra flavor.
Use a pressure cooker for faster preparation of tender beef.
Customize with your favorite toppings, like sesame seeds or nori strips.
